STEPS to STEM A Science Curriculum Supplement for Upper Elementary and Middle School Grades – Teacher’s Edition /
"STEPS (Science Tasks Enhance Process Skills) to STEM (Science, Technology, Engineering, Mathematics) is an inquiry-based science curriculum supplement focused on developing upper elementary and middle students’ process skills and problem-solving abilities characteristic of how scientists think...
